terragalleria.com · the photography of QT Luong
Home / Search results for lake (Page 85 of 104) / noca60593
previous image 14 / 20 next image
 
Snowy peaks above Stehekin and Lake Chelan,  North Cascades National Park Service Complex. Washington, USA.

Snowy peaks above Stehekin and Lake Chelan, North Cascades National Park Service Complex. Washington, USA.

Photo ID# noca60593

Location: US National Parks / Pacific Coast and Mountains / North Cascades

Up to thumbnail pageSearch results for lake (Page 85 of 104)

previous photo 14 / 20 next photo